72andSunny Sends Off Founding Partner Greg Perlot
Los Angeles-based brand strategy, design and advertising company 72andSunny announced that co-founder Greg Perlot will be leaving the company to become SVP of Marketing for Quiksilver in the Americas.

It's a return to the client side for Perlot, who spent a good part of the 90s running global brand communications for Microsoft, where the 72andSunny partners originally met.

"This is a great opportunity for Greg and a great next chapter for our company," said 72andSunny co-founder Glenn Cole.

"We've long passed the point where 72andSunny is about the partners.

We've cultivated an amazing group of leaders here that will get to spread their wings even more now.
Plus, I can have his parking spot.

Just kidding, we never gave him a parking spot."

Perlot departs as the agency completes its fourth year of unprecedented momentum and growth.

Named one of Advertising Age's 2007 global "agencies to watch," 72andSunny hasn't disappointed, launching work in 2007 for Cherry Coke, Zune Arts, Bugaboo, Nike+, Quiksilver and G4, and winning various new assignments, including Discovery Channel's brand relaunch.

The company has also accepted multiple creative honors, including having work inducted into New York's Museum of Modern Art's permanent collection.
